> How  are  you  going  to  replicate  all  the  mailboxes? I use some
> replication  software  for  web  servers, but wouldn't trust it with
> anything as real time and frequently changed as the mailboxes.

Of  course,  you  have  to  gauge  your  rate-of-change  and  the link
speed/latency between the replication partners to make sure there is a
match.  I  have used Double-Take to replicate up to 250 GB mailstores.
You  have  to  watch your site-specific variables, but there's nothing
inherent  in  block-level  replication  that  makes  it  unfit for any
particular application type.
